(c) Using a brass bar and a hammer, engage the rear drive shaft assembly to the rear differential carrier assembly.

NOTICE:
*

Set the rear drive shaft snap ring with the opening facing downward.

*

Be careful not to damage the rear differential side gear shaft oil seal, rear drive shaft inboard joint boot and rear drive shaft dust
cover.

*

Install the rear drive shaft assembly while keeping it level.
